document work area appears blurry (repost)

  • February 4, 2025
  • 1 reply
  • 3288 views

If you drag to work with the preview enlarged, the work area preview will look blurry.
The more you zoom in, the more severe the symptoms are.
There wasn't until the last version of 2023, but it came up at some point.
Due to the nature of the work, there are many cases where the work is small, so it is enlarged and modified.

It's quite disruptive to the workflow. Please fix it quickly Adobe…

 

Below are the things I've done before.
Attached is the video as well.

 

<Things I've tried>
- Upgrade computer RAM, cpu, graphics card
- Check on 3 computers
- Initialization
- Initialize configuration settings
- rename and reset folders in %appdata%
- Check after installing an earlier version of illustration
- Check after installing the latest illustration version
- Upgrade/downgrade graphics card drivers to the latest
- Turn off gpu acceleration (not a fundamental solution)
- Check Windows Update
- Update/Remove and reinstall the Wacom driver
- Check by file capacity (at least one letter appears in the blank document. No matter file size.)
- Pixel Preview settings has always been unchecked
- The file path is local, not server.

I understand how disruptive this issue can be, especially when working on detailed designs at high zoom levels. Since you’ve already tried multiple troubleshooting steps, including testing across three systems, we need to gather more details to help the product team identify the root cause.

 

I will log a bug with the product team, but I need the following information:

MSInfo file from all three systems you’ve tested on (this helps us find common factors).

• Exact version number of Illustrator you’re currently using (the latest is 29.2.1).

• Screenshot of your color settings from the Edit menu.

• External monitor make & model and how are they connected? Is it connected via HDMI, type-c, DisplayPort, adapter, or dongle used?

 

Since this issue doesn’t occur in version 27.9, I recommend keeping that version installed for now while we investigate.
